Open Radial Blades
Description
- For air charged with dust, fibres and waste of all types
- Output-pressure curve stable over the whole range
- Also available with inlet disc for less polluted air
Range
| Arrangement | Drive | Max. Pressure (Pa) | Max. Flow Rate (m³/s) |
| 3J & 3Z | V-belt drive | 10000 | 35 |
| 1J & 1Z | Direct drive 1500 tr/min | 7000 | 15 |
| 1J & 1Z | Direct drive 3000 tr/min | 7000 | 5 |

Special configurations
- Project-related modifications
- ATEX configuration (for use in Potentially Explosive Atmospheres)
- Gas-proof
- Temperatures from -50 °C up to 800 °C
- Diameters up to 3150 mm and capacities up to 1000 kW
- Removable fan casing
- Materials adapted to any type of gas (carbon steel, aluminium, titanium, chrome/nickel alloy, ...)
- Coating adapted to the environment (alkyd paint, epoxy powder, galvanizing, metalizing aluminium or zinc, ebonite, cataphoresis, ...)

More about open radial blades
The strictly radial blades and the absence of an inlet disc on the impeller means that fibres and shavings can pass through the fan with no risk of building up between the impeller and the flare.
Because of its shape, the impeller can be cleaned very easily and highly charged gas with clogging dust can be handled.
The absence of an inlet disc provides for stable operation, whatever the flow rate.
